Temperature-Controlled Drying v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ill on a hardwood floor | Yes | No | DIY methods like towels and fans are enough for small spills. |
| Large water spill on a carpeted floor | No | Yes | A large spill needs specialized equipment and expertise to prevent further damage. |
| Water damage behind a wall or in an attic | No | Yes | Hidden water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to detect and address. |
| Musty odors or mold growth | No | Yes | Musty odors and mold growth need specialized equipment and expertise to remove and prevent further growth. |
| Warped or buckled flooring | No | Yes | Warped or buckled flooring needs specialized expertise to assess and address the underlying cause of the damage. |
| Visible water damage on walls or ceilings | No | Yes | Visible water damage needs specialized equipment and expertise to assess and address the underlying cause of the damage. |

Temperature-Controlled Drying Cost in Sedalia, CO
The cost of temperature-controlled drying services in Sedalia, CO can vary based on several factors, including the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and the local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ees, but they can give you a general idea of what to expect. Call us today for a free assessment and quote. We’ll work with you to find out the best course of action.
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Initial Assessment and Plan | $100 – $500 | The severity of the damage and the size of the affected area |
| Water Extraction | $500 – $2,500 | The amount of water present and the difficulty of extraction |
| Drying and D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| The size of the affected area and the complexity of the drying process |
| Monitoring and Completion | $500 – $2,000 | The length of time required to complete the drying process |
| More Services (e.g., mold remediation, carpet cleaning) | $500 – $2,000 | The scope and complexity of the more services required |
